The Opportunity

Working as a SEND Specialist Tutor, you'll provide personalised, one-to-one lessons for students with a range of additional learning needs, including Autism, ADHD, SEMH and sensory needs.

Key responsibilities
  • Plan and deliver tailored, multi-sensory lessons across various subjects
  • Track progress and adapt teaching to meet individual needs
  • Collaborate with parents, carers, and professionals to create effective learning plans
  • Foster a supportive, inclusive environment that promotes growth and independence

This role is ideal for someone who wants to step beyond the traditional classroom and make a real difference in the lives of disengaged, at-risk, or vulnerable learners. You'll plan and deliver personalised one-to-one lessons that inspire progress and boost confidence.

Experience, Training and Qualifications
  • QTS or equivalent
  • Have experience working with SEND students
  • UK classroom teaching experience
  • Be creative, patient and willing to think outside of the box
To be eligible for this role, you must
  • Hold the right to work in the UK
  • Hold an enhanced child barred list DBS certificate registered with the online update service or be willing to process a new application
  • Provide two professional child-related references.
